Terminology
802.11 AD-HOC (Peer to Peer) mode
This is the mode in which computers communicate with each other directly, rather than
via access points.
Access point
These are stations for relaying electromagnetic signals between computers in a
wireless LAN. When a computer is connected to an access point, it can communicate
through the network connected to the access point.
DHCP
Abbreviation for Dynamic Host Configuration Protocol. This function automatically
assigns IP addresses to the connected equipment. If a device with the DHCP server
function is present within a LAN, it automatically assigns IP addresses to the
connected equipment. 
Gateway
This is a relay point for connecting different networks.
This refers to the hardware and software used when connecting a network with a
network that uses a different protocol, etc. It adjusts the protocol and other differences
between networks to allow connection with other networks.
Infrastructure mode
This is the mode in which communications are performed via the access point.
IP address
Internet Protocol (IP) is a protocol for distributing data, and the address corresponding
to the data distribution destination is called the IP address. The same IP address
cannot be used within the same LAN.
LAN
Abbreviation for Local Area Network. This is a network with a relatively narrow range
such as inside a company. There are wired LAN and wireless LAN.
Open System
This is an authentication of wireless signals employing a public key cryptosystem.
